One of the most critically acclaimed indie games on PlayStation is Hollow Knight, developed by Team Cherry. Released in 2017, Hollow Knight is a Metroidvania-style game set in the hauntingly beautiful world of Hallownest, Malaysia online casino a kingdom inhabited by strange and mysterious creatures. Players control a silent protagonist known as the Knight as they explore intricate environments, battle challenging enemies, and uncover the dark secrets of the world. The game’s hand-drawn art style, tight platforming mechanics, and atmospheric soundtrack create a sense of immersion that few other games can match. Hollow Knight is a true labor of love, with a level of polish and depth that rivals many AAA titles. The game has earned its place as one of the finest indie games of the last decade and remains a must-play for fans of exploration and challenge.

Another standout indie title on PlayStation is Celeste, developed by Maddy Makes Games. Celeste is a platformer about a young woman named Madeline who embarks on a journey to climb the titular mountain, Celeste. What sets Celeste apart from other platformers, however, is its emotional depth. The game touches on themes of mental health, self-doubt, and overcoming personal challenges, with a story that resonates deeply with players. The beautiful pixel art, paired with a memorable soundtrack composed by Lena Raine, creates a deeply emotional experience that is as rewarding as it is difficult. Celeste has become a beloved indie classic, praised for both its challenging gameplay and its heartfelt narrative.

For players looking for a more relaxed, meditative experience, Journey is an unforgettable experience. Journey is a short but profoundly impactful game where players control a robed traveler traversing a vast desert landscape, aiming to reach a distant mountain. The game’s minimalist design, lack of dialogue, and evocative music make it an emotional and introspective journey that speaks to the power of connection. The unique multiplayer aspect, where players can encounter other travelers without knowing who they are, adds a beautiful layer of mystery and collaboration to the experience. Journey is a testament to the idea that games don’t need to be long or complex to leave a lasting impact on players.

Inside, developed by Playdead, is another indie game that has made waves on PlayStation. The game is dark, atmospheric, and eerily quiet, with no dialogue and minimal exposition. Players must solve environmental puzzles, evade hostile forces, and explore a world that gradually reveals its disturbing secrets. Inside is a masterclass in environmental storytelling, with every detail of its world adding to the overall atmosphere and tension. The game’s haunting visuals, paired with its minimalist design, create an unforgettable experience that will linger long after the credits roll.

For fans of rogue-like dungeon crawlers, Dead Cells is a must-play. Developed by Motion Twin, Dead Cells combines fast-paced action with procedurally generated levels, offering players a fresh experience every time they play. The game’s tight controls, challenging combat, and beautiful pixel art make it an exhilarating ride. Dead Cells has a unique progression system where players must navigate through various biomes, defeating powerful bosses and unlocking new abilities. The sense of progression is incredibly satisfying, as each run brings players closer to mastering the game’s mechanics and unraveling the mysteries of its world. Dead Cells has earned widespread acclaim for its deep gameplay mechanics, rewarding difficulty, and addictive replayability.

Finally, Oxenfree, developed by Night School Studio, is a supernatural thriller that blends narrative-driven gameplay with choice-based mechanics. In Oxenfree, players control a teenager named Alex, who, along with her friends, unknowingly opens a rift in time during a visit to an abandoned island. The game’s standout feature is its dialogue system, which allows players to seamlessly interact with characters and influence the story in real-time. Oxenfree is an atmospheric, narrative-driven experience, with a mysterious plot and engaging characters that will keep players on the edge of their seats. The game’s combination of supernatural intrigue, personal drama, and player choice makes it one of the most memorable indie games on PlayStation.
